Dennis Kwakwa resigns as NPP Communications Officer

Ashanti Regional Communication Officer for the New Patriotic Party (NPP), Dennis Kwakwa, has officially resigned from the post as the party’s regional communication officer to pursue political ambitions, which are speculated to include being a parliamentary candidate.

In an official letter addressed to the Ashanti Regional Chairman of the New Patriotic Party, Bernard Boasiako Antwi, popularly known as Chairman Wontumi, Mr. Kwakwa expressed gratitude for the immense support he was accorded by the leadership of the party during his time as the party’s communication officer.

“I shall forever be grateful to you and the entire Regional Executive body for the opportunity the team accorded me to contribute to the service of our great party,” he noted.

His resignation follows that of the Greater Accra Regional Youth Organiser of the party, Moses Abor. According to him, the decision to step down as the party’s communication officer comes after a critical consideration of the requirements he has to fulfill in order to pursue his political ambition.

“Though I love and cherish working in such a role, it is a requirement I have to fulfill in order to pursue other political goals in my political career,” he added.
